Transaction 50968dad46ad1610318ff85089984d607714b51b9170f80caf3bcee34c279e4d
3 Input
2 Outputs
- 50968dad46ad1610318ff85089984d607714b51b9170f80caf3bcee34c279e4d:0
- 50968dad46ad1610318ff85089984d607714b51b9170f80caf3bcee34c279e4d:1
value 8436
address 17KtX1iWZH6kfp9pUbgGQVJ2Lst3eSUyHP
value 77357
address 1FBFUjmD3cd5va6Xq7uARBHAwwZKENpnAb